php 即时UPS追踪号码

slsn1g29  于 2023-01-12  发布在  PHP
关注(0)|答案(5)|浏览(135)

我有一个有购物车的客户,她想实现一个模块,允许最终用户在购买后立即收到跟踪号码。
我不太确定这是否可行。我的概念是,当店主发货后,店主会收到一个跟踪号码,他/她可以给予买家。然后买家可以开始跟踪他们的包裹。
我想我的问题是...“有没有可能生成一个跟踪号码给予买家之前,店主甚至懒得 Package 订单并发送出去。这样买家就可以自动开始跟踪他们的购买和店主不必手动给他们一个跟踪号码。”
我知道这需要API,我只需要知道在我开始投入大量时间尝试构建它之前这是否可行。
她正在使用Magento的购物车服务。

nue99wik

nue99wik1#

您可以使用所谓的跟踪引用
来自UPS:
在创建发运时,您可以分配发运参考,以帮助您快速轻松地进行跟踪。此参考最多可包含35个字符,可以是字母和数字的任意组合。
http://www.ups.com/content/us/en/resources/track/check/#Track+by+Reference
UPS会将此参考编号储存在系统中,以便您让客户使用此参考编号进行追踪。他们需要点击追踪包裹和运费标签中的按参考追踪。

2skhul33

2skhul332#

在这种方式下,软件中的一切都是可能的。据我所知,没有任何内置或第三方将此功能构建到系统中。我使用UPS送货API的经验表明,即使您在订购时创建了UPS送货,在创建实际送货代码之前也会有一个不确定的延迟。请参阅本主题中提到的跟踪引用。
如果你想继续这样做,这意味着创建你自己的跟踪系统。在生成订单后,你也会立即生成一个唯一的跟踪编号和一个跟踪URL。这个URL指向你的系统,并返回一个列出你的跟踪编号的页面。在系统中查找该订单的任何UPS、FedEx等跟踪编号。如果该订单尚未收到其编号,则列出类似“在源仓库”的消息。
祝你好运,ERP和履行集成总是一头熊。

sy5wg1nm

sy5wg1nm3#

至于我认为Magento有内置的支持这样的跟踪服务。不记得它是否支持UPS,但我猜它。
否则,请使用UPS开发人员API并尝试使用他们的Web服务。
而对于提前跟踪号码,因为您需要该功能也在Magento实现了航运包裹以及订单跟踪等...

  • PS:我在Magento 1.4+中观察到了这些
6jjcrrmo

6jjcrrmo4#

你可以得到一堆预先填好的送货单,比如你的公司名称、地址、账户等,这些包裹也有顺序的追踪号码。
你必须得到这些捆,并在收到它们时输入堆栈的起始编号和结束编号到数据库中。从那里 Package 订单的人必须小心使用正确的订单形式。

zc0qhyus

zc0qhyus5#

如果您与ShipWorks接口并使用您的UPS帐户设置它,它既可以创建您的UPS运输标签,获得运费,又可以将UPS跟踪号码发布回Magento。非常顺利的集成。

相关问题